Cannabis Laws in Netherlands – Cannabis in Amsterdam
The Recreational use of cannabis is openly tolerated in the Netherlands. Cultivation of five or less hemp plants at home is not prosecutable. This is also true in the cultivation of five or fewer hemp plants.
Moreover the use of medicinal cannabis has been allowed in the Netherlands since 2003, all things considered current laws stipulate that to have access to medical marijuana, a prescription from a physician is required.
As a matter of fact prescription remains the safest way to score weed in Utrecht Netherlands. However, cannabis can also be obtained from ‘coffee shops’ since sale and possession of small amounts of cannabis (under 5 grams) for personal use is tolerated.
All in all Smoking of weed can only be within the coffee-shops or at homes. Public smokers are often subject to police interrogations and possible get their weed impounded.

Cannabis Prices in Amsterdam
Amsterdam remains one of the world’s most famous cannabis destinations, with hundreds of coffeeshops offering a wide selection of cannabis flowers and hashish. Prices vary depending on the strain, quality, rarity, and the individual coffeeshop. Premium imported hash and award-winning Dutch genetics typically command higher prices than standard varieties.
The historical prices below are based on figures broadcast by Dutch VARA Radio and compiled by cannabis journalist Koos Zwart. While today’s coffeeshop prices are generally higher due to inflation, taxes, and market changes, these figures provide an interesting snapshot of Amsterdam’s cannabis market.
Historical Hashish Prices (Average per Gram)
| Hash Variety | Origin | Average Price |
|---|---|---|
| Royal | Morocco | €8 |
| Temple Balls | Nepal | €8 |
| Ketama | Morocco | €7 |
| Kashmir | India | €7 |
| Super Polm | Morocco | €7 |
| Manali | India | €6.50 |
| Polm | Morocco | €6.50 |
| Yellow | Lebanon | €6 |
| Red | Lebanon | €6 |
| Afghani | Afghanistan | €5 |
Imported Moroccan hashish has traditionally been the most common product found in Amsterdam coffeeshops, while Nepalese, Indian, Lebanese, and Afghan varieties have long been appreciated by enthusiasts seeking distinctive aromas and textures.
Historical Cannabis Flower Prices (Average per Gram)
| Cannabis Strain | Origin | Average Price |
|---|---|---|
| Edelweiss | Netherlands | €8 |
| Punto Rojo | USA | €7.50 |
| Golden Acapulco | Mexico | €7.50 |
| Skunk | Netherlands | €7 |
| Purple Haze | Netherlands | €6 |
| Van Vollenhoven | Netherlands | €3 |
| Schelto Skunk | Netherlands | €2 |
| Beatrix Bleu | Netherlands | €1 |
Dutch-grown cannabis has long been recognized for its quality, with classic strains such as Skunk, Purple Haze, and Edelweiss becoming staples of Amsterdam’s coffeeshop culture.
What Tourists Can Expect Today
Modern coffeeshop prices are considerably higher than the historical figures listed above. Today, visitors can generally expect to pay approximately:
- Budget flower: €8–12 per gram
- Premium flower: €12–20+ per gram
- Top-shelf or award-winning strains: €20–30 per gram
- Hashish: €8–25 per gram depending on origin, extraction method, and quality
- Pre-rolled joints: €4–12 each
Amsterdam’s coffeeshops usually display menus showing THC content (where available), strain genetics, flavor profiles, and prices, making it easy for visitors to compare products before making a purchase.
Keep in mind that prices vary between coffeeshops, especially in tourist-heavy areas such as the city center. Shopping around and visiting reputable establishments can often result in better value and a wider selection.
